New from Retsch (UK) Ltd June 2008 - For the rapid size reduction of hard, brittle and tough materials, the Retsch Vibratory Disc Mill RS200 is proving to be ideal. The RS200 prepares samples such as minerals, cement, concrete, soils and electronic scrap to analytical grade end fineness offering extremely fast grinding times with unsurpassed reproducibility.


Product advantages include:

• Powerful stabilised-plane-drive
• Excellent reproducibility
• Analytical fineness in seconds
• 1 button operation with graphics display
• 10 parameter combinations can be stored
• Grinding tools in 5 different materials
• Sealed, noise-insulated grinding chamber
• Maintenance-free, CE-conforming design
• 2 year warranty


The RS200 has also been entrusted by AlControl Laboratories to prepare their soil samples for their land remediation work (for the Olympic village project in East London) following an extremely effective trial where the results of the instrument exceeded the customers’ expectations considerably.
